Check Digit Verification of cas no

The CAS Registry Mumber 137436-27-2 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 1,3,7,4,3 and 6 respectively; the second part has 2 digits, 2 and 7 respectively.
Calculate Digit Verification of CAS Registry Number 137436-27:
(8*1)+(7*3)+(6*7)+(5*4)+(4*3)+(3*6)+(2*2)+(1*7)=132
132 % 10 = 2
So 137436-27-2 is a valid CAS Registry Number.

Supramolecular alternate co-assembly through a non-covalent amphiphilic design: Conducting nanotubes with a mixed D-A structure

Rao, K. Venkata,George, Subi J.

supporting information, p. 14286 - 14291 (2013/01/15)

Mixing it up! The supramolecular alternate co-assembly of extended π-conjugated donor (D) and acceptor (A) molecules (i.e., oligo(phenylenevinylene) and perylenebisimide, respectively), to 1-D nanotubes with an unprecedented mixed stack D-A molecular structure is presented, through a non-covalent amphiphilic design strategy, which results in the formation of hydrogels with remarkable mechanical properties (see scheme).
